Anthropic CEO Predicts Firms Have 6 Months to Patch Software Vulnerabilities
pymnts.com · View original source

In a recent address, Dario Amodei, CEO of Anthropic, warned that financial services companies and other organizations have a limited window of six to twelve months to address existing vulnerabilities in their software systems. This timeline is critical as he predicts that Chinese artificial intelligence models will soon match the capabilities of Anthropic’s advanced model, Mythos. Amodei's comments were made during a livestreamed event titled The Briefing: Financial Services, underscoring the urgency of the situation.
Amodei articulated that Chinese AI models are currently lagging behind Anthropic's offerings, but he believes this gap will close within the next year. He emphasized that organizations must act swiftly to patch vulnerabilities before these models can exploit them. “I think we have roughly that amount of time to fix all these vulnerabilities,” he stated, highlighting the pressing need for proactive measures in cybersecurity.
The Mythos model, developed by Anthropic, has uncovered tens of thousands of vulnerabilities, many of which remain unaddressed. Amodei refrained from disclosing specific details about these vulnerabilities to prevent malicious actors from taking advantage of them. He noted that only a small fraction of these issues have been resolved, indicating a significant risk for organizations that do not prioritize cybersecurity.
Amodei expressed optimism about the potential for improvement in security posture if organizations handle the situation correctly. He stated, “If we handle this right, in six to 12 months… we could be in a better position than we started in because we fixed all these bugs.” He pointed out that the depth of vulnerabilities is finite, suggesting that with focused efforts, companies can significantly enhance their security frameworks. Furthermore, he proposed that leveraging models like Mythos to rewrite code could lead to inherently more secure systems by design.
In a related development, it was reported on April 7 that Anthropic is granting select partners early access to Claude Mythos Preview. This model is specifically tailored for defensive cybersecurity applications, allowing partners to identify and rectify vulnerabilities before they can be exploited by emerging AI threats. This proactive approach highlights Anthropic's commitment to enhancing cybersecurity through collaboration with industry partners.
On the same day as Amodei’s remarks, the Center for AI Standards and Innovation (CAISI)—part of the Department of Commerce’s National Institute of Standards and Technology—announced that major tech companies including Google DeepMind, Microsoft, and xAI have agreed to share their frontier AI models with CAISI for national security testing. This collaboration aims to ensure that these powerful AI models are assessed for security risks before they are made available to the public. Anthropic and OpenAI had previously entered into similar agreements with CAISI’s predecessor, the U.S. Artificial Intelligence Safety Institute, in August 2024, and later renegotiated their commitments to align with CAISI’s directives.

Frequently asked questions
- What is Mythos?
- Mythos is an advanced AI model developed by Anthropic that is designed to identify vulnerabilities in software systems.
- Why are vulnerabilities in software a concern?
- Vulnerabilities in software can be exploited by malicious actors, leading to security breaches and data loss.
- What is CAISI?
- The Center for AI Standards and Innovation (CAISI) is part of the U.S. Department of Commerce's National Institute of Standards and Technology, focusing on AI safety and security.
